Incentivizing Microservices for Online Resource Sharing in Edge Clouds

摘要
The microservice architecture provides high agility, making it a suitable choice for implementing edge cloud services. Provisioning microservices at the network edge requires the dynamic allocation of resources. However, due to the resource limitation in the edge cloud environment, there is no guarantee that enough resources are always available upon a microservice's requests. In this paper, we design an online auction-based mechanism to incentivize microservices to spare their occupied resources so that the edge cloud platform can reclaim them and reallocate them to other microservices that need resources. We firstly design a single-stage auction that determines the winning bids to satisfy the resource demands in polynomial time, while calculating the payments. Then, we design an online framework to tie a series of such single-stage auctions into a multi-stage online mechanism without requiring the knowledge of future bids and demands. Via rigorous analysis, we exhibit that our mechanism design achieves truthful bidding and individual rationality, with a constant competitive ratio regarding the social cost of the system in the long run. Finally, we verify the practical performance of our mechanism through extensive simulations.
